Marvallous Keene’s Last Meal: The Dayton Ohio Christmas Murders
Marvallous Keene was one of the 4 criminals who were part of the notorious killing spree known as the Dayton Ohio Christmas Murders. Born in a turbulent home, Keene faced numerous challenges that ultimately led to his involvement in a violent murder spree with his gang “The Downtown Posse”. In 1993, he was convicted for his role in multiple murders, robberies and car thefts that resulted in the deaths of 5 people. Before his execution in 2009, Keene requested a last meal of a Porterhouse steak with A1 sauce, Fried Jumbo Shrimp with cocktail sauce, French fries, onion rings, Pillsbury Dinner Rolls, a mango, 2 plums, a pound of white seedless grapes, German chocolate cake, 2 bottles of Pepsi and 2 bottles of A&W Cream Soda. The rest of the “Posse” are still serving their life sentences today.

Step 1 Cake (The Day Before)
Start by adding all the dry ingredients to a medium sized bowl: All Purpose Flour, Granulated Sugar, Cocoa Powder, Baking Soda, Baking Powder, Salt. Whisk to Combine. Then add all the wet ingredients to the dry: Eggs, Buttermilk, Water, Vegetable Oil, Vanilla Extract. Mix to Combine. Grease 2 - 9 inch cake pans and pour the cake batter evenly into both pans. Bake at 350 Degrees F for 30-35 minutes.
In a medium sauce pot, melt the butter. When melted add in the sugar and brown sugar and whisk to combined. After smooth, add the evaporated milk, egg yolks and vanilla extract. Continuously whisk and cook for 10-15 minutes until thick and colored. Fold in the coconut flakes and chopped pecans and let cool completely.
Once the filling and cakes are cool it’s time to assemble. Cut the top of one cake and add half the filling to the top. Place the other cake on top and add the rest of the filling on top of the second cake. Optionally add chocolate icing the the sides of the cake to make it look better. Any store bought frosting would work.
Step 2 (The Next Day)
Peel your potato and cut into your desired fry size with a serrated knife. Add the fries to cold water but don’t let them soak. Wash and rinse the fries 2-3 times until the water is clear. Add the fries to a large pot. Add enough water to cover the fries and add in the vinegar and salt, just like pasta water. Place the pot over medium heat and bring to a boil. Cook the fries until fork tender but not mushy. You want them to maintain their structure. Let those steam dry. Heat a pot of oil to 400 degrees F. Once the fries are completely dry, add them to the oil in small batches and cook for 60 seconds. Place on a paper towel lined pan and let them sit for at least 30 minutes

Step 3
Next, open your Pillsbury rolls and cook them as directed on packaging. 375 degrees F for 13-15 minutes.
Step 4
While the oven is heating up and the rolls are cooking, is the best time to cook the steak. Place a cast iron skillet over high heat until the pan is HOTTTTT! Salt and Pepper both sides of your steak. Spray a small sprits of cooking oil and sear the steak for 3-4 minutes. *Cooking time will vary based on thickness and desired internal temperature, my recipe will cook the steak to a medium and is about 1.5 inches thick* Next sear all the edges of the steak to lock in that flavor and juice! Flip the steak and add in the butter, fresh thyme and garlic cloves. Tilt the pan and baste the steak for 3-5 minutes. Remove from the heat and let it rest for 10 minutes minimum! Add more butter on top if desired!
Step 5
Rolls should be done at this point in your cooking timeline. In a small bowl, melt the butter and add the honey. Brush the rolls with the honey butter and set aside.
Step 6
Slice the onion into thick rings. Next in a medium bowl whisk together the flour, cornstarch salt and pepper. Then add in enough water to make it almost runny *See Episode for Example*. In another bowl add in the breadcrumbs. Dip the onion rings into the batter then the panko and set aside.
Now we need to bread the shrimp as well. In the same batter used for the rings, add in 1 Tbsp Cajun seasoning, lemon pepper and MSG and mix well. In another bowl of breadcrumbs add the other 1 Tbsp of Cajun seasoning and mix, Batter the shrimp and coat in the breadcrumbs.
Fry both the shrimp and the onions rings at 350 degrees F until golden brown and crispy.
While this is cooking get a big slice of the German chocolate cake and set aside.
Step 7
Heat the oil from 350 to 400 degrees F and fry the French fries until golden brown and crispy. Salt to taste immediately after taking them out of the oil.
Step 8
Plate the food, grab some A1, cocktail sauce and the Pepsi and Cream Soda and ENJOY!!
